Guarantor signing for one of two tenants only

Hi all
We have a PRS 4 bed house and will have 2 tenants (friends) sharing.
They will each have a guarantor.
Does OpenRent enable each tenant have their own guarantor that will represent only that tenant ?
Thank you.

Hi James,

Our tenancy agreement is a joint and several agreement between all tenants and guarantors, therefore all tenants/guarantors are jointly liable to ensure the contract is upheld from their side, but also individually (severally) liable.

As each tenant is responsible for ā€˜all of the rent’, as opose to each being responsible for ā€˜half of the rent’, then each guarantor is therefore being guarantor for all, rather than half, if you get my drfit. You can pursue or or all of them for all the money.

1 Like

Whilst its true that in a joint tenancy each tenant is responsible for all the rent and could be sued for it by the landlord, it is nevertheless possible to have a limited guarantor agreement where the guarantee is limited to the tenant’s ā€œshareā€ or other amount.
